Transaction 2510dcabf23dde33fcead007fb8fcf4ae9f806920d3042b64a2055421028116b
1 Input
1 Output
-
2510dcabf23dde33fcead007fb8fcf4ae9f806920d3042b64a2055421028116b:0
- value
- 136501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70e43b8ec3738fc1a5b10748ae4f574502e91aee OP_EQUAL
- address
- 3Byw1uoAdzshN8AWv5LARA4vk3FiY4ZhMq